Our Facebook account has 94,382 likes but Moz said that we have a total of 520 likes on Facebook.
Could you let me know why Moz is not displaying all of them?
Many thanks
Antonio
-
That is your page's social metrics not your whole FB page. It is pulling from FB and counting the times that your home page has been linked to from FB and the number of likes on those posts.
